As SSD capacities increase beyond 16TB, the time to randomly precondition these drives has also increased from several hours to several days. Traditional methods involve a sequential write followed by multiple random writes to reach a steady state. We present Sprandom (SanDisk Pseudo Random) – a novel approach to random preconditioning that uses the Flexible I/O Tester (fio) to achieve near steady-state performance with just a single physical drive write. Our experiments show that using the Sprandom method, the random preconditioning time of large (greater than 64TB) drives can be reduced from days to hours.

Understand the purpose of random write preconditioning. Understand how we can achieve steady state preconditioning with only one physical drive write. Understand how the Flexible IO Tester (FIO) can be used to create the random preconditioning state. Learn more about Overprovisioning, Write Amp, and random preconditioning in solid state drives.
Presented by Steven Sprouse, SanDisk
